Despite the good reviews I was hesitant to read After Beth as I was sure I'd find it a difficult and upsetting read..It was an emotionally challenging read but also one of the most powerful and moving novels I've read. The author portrays a mother's grief so powerfully and with such deep empathy and insight that I felt I there walking alongside Cate and her pain. Enfield sensitively explores how one family grieves and how the loss is never forgotten, the pain never goes away but life grows around the grief and loss. It is a book filled with hope and I found it to be an ultimately uplifting read . Highly recommended and one of my reads of the year.
